1471 Commits

Author SHA1 Message Date
burnettk
408759d122 show that hiding nested fields works as well 2023-02-03 15:47:35 -05:00
burnettk
c3cb288875 make form schema and form ui schema both dicts, add support for hiding fields based on task data 2023-02-03 15:40:14 -05:00
burnettk
ff1ccdd600 add more users, and try to prevent sentry notification again 2023-02-03 13:11:39 -05:00
burnettk
af89d38963 remove service accounts, formalize j, add madhurya 2023-02-03 13:02:50 -05:00
burnettk
548c56e358 make test_user_lists more complete and correct 2023-02-03 12:51:57 -05:00
burnettk
c945304b06 clean up sentry notification and avoid logger.exception when we do not want sentry 2023-02-03 11:06:40 -05:00
Kevin Burnett
61016d2c8c
Merge pull request #123 from sartography/feature/spiff-serializer-update
Feature/spiff serializer update
2023-02-02 19:05:13 -08:00
burnettk
70d636ccad couple last serializer updates 2023-02-02 22:04:34 -05:00
burnettk
5735d748c2 import EventBasedGatewayConverter from correct package 2023-02-02 21:55:26 -05:00
burnettk
28e98b66e5 remove flask-bpmn 2023-02-02 21:00:20 -05:00
burnettk
4a9f4eb9db Merge commit '02855719b8100969a395d0acf7f2537a8c69646a' 2023-02-02 20:59:28 -05:00
burnettk
02855719b8 Squashed 'SpiffWorkflow/' changes from 98c6294f..0e61be85
0e61be85 Merge pull request #289 from sartography/improvement/execution-and-serialization-cleanup
527684da fix some typos in the class & method docs
0dff44a4 Merge branch 'main' into improvement/execution-and-serialization-cleanup
64737498 Allow for other PythonScriptEngine environments besides task data (#288)
dd63e916 remove some unused tests & diagrams
24aae519 clean up various small stuff
3b2dc35d use context when opening files for parsing
69eec3eb update class/method docs
24528dfb move all spec conversion classes to top level
5af33b11 remove some unused methods related to old serializer
931b90fb reorganize serializer
4e81ed29 consolidate pointless serializer classes
d62acf02 change task_spec._update_hook to return a boolean indicating whether the task is ready

git-subtree-dir: SpiffWorkflow
git-subtree-split: 0e61be85c47474a33037e6f398e64c96e02f13ad
2023-02-02 20:59:28 -05:00
burnettk
c449d17852 try to improve exception handling by avoiding raising ApiError from services 2023-02-02 19:00:58 -05:00
burnettk
125f8eba03 simplify spiff integration post serializer update, w/ elizabeth and jon 2023-02-02 15:40:01 -05:00
Jon Herron
f1068ea8c1 Quick fix for url building 2023-02-02 15:04:57 -05:00
jbirddog
18a23a729a
File download from workflow data (#122) 2023-02-02 14:44:37 -05:00
jbirddog
f4ff86f9b0
Allow for different Python Environments when executing scripts within SpiffWorkflow (#121) 2023-02-02 10:24:55 -05:00
burnettk
53cf26e8ef add keycloak users 2023-02-02 09:54:19 -05:00
burnettk
974a2e3560 bulk insert logs for performance improvement 2023-02-01 17:06:34 -05:00
burnettk
808d8d4aab there is no need to ever sentry_sdk.start_transaction because the flask integration does that 2023-02-01 13:44:12 -05:00
burnettk
847a2cebf2 get some more insight into connector proxy timings 2023-02-01 13:30:45 -05:00
burnettk
7da3cb0377 avoid poetry installing deps when we have them cached if they do not change 2023-02-01 07:53:35 -05:00
burnettk
cd435841d7 more spans to track performance 2023-02-01 07:45:48 -05:00
burnettk
cd2ff49ea6 more sentry performance tracing 2023-01-31 22:30:15 -05:00
Kevin Burnett
8a93fe0491
Merge pull request #120 from sartography/feature/logs-permissions
folks who can start instances can also view their logs
2023-01-31 14:11:47 -08:00
burnettk
7b4d714a06 folks who can start instances can also view their logs 2023-01-31 17:11:11 -05:00
burnettk
1d68580ae6 remove duplicate label on radio buttons 2023-01-31 16:32:04 -05:00
burnettk
8a53c5103b shuffle around Dockerfile to allow to work for background container 2023-01-31 16:14:22 -05:00
Dan Funk
acf1cce024
Merge pull request #117 from sartography/feature/authorization
move away from using the auth_token from the open id server as a token between the front end and backend.
2023-01-31 12:03:51 -05:00
Kevin Burnett
751ba38e05
Merge pull request #119 from sartography/feature/docker-with-serve
add deps for serve
2023-01-31 06:27:26 -08:00
burnettk
a5adb8556d less annoying file name for autocomplete 2023-01-31 09:27:02 -05:00
burnettk
28e9bcb429 add deps for serve 2023-01-30 22:35:24 -05:00
burnettk
812c26ad9d allow overriding git related configs w/ env var and log permissions stuff on boot 2023-01-30 18:40:03 -05:00
burnettk
0da4d04f60 Revert "revert Dockerfile until we get it working"
This reverts commit 727daa66a6014bf2ed208021b72854fa74b8a671.
2023-01-30 18:02:59 -05:00
burnettk
727daa66a6 revert Dockerfile until we get it working 2023-01-30 18:01:56 -05:00
burnettk
e889053d9f get bin as well for script 2023-01-30 17:44:15 -05:00
Dan Funk
e7b5c5ee6a
Merge pull request #115 from sartography/backend/improve-dockerfile
backend: avoid redundant steps in Dockerfile
2023-01-30 17:02:35 -05:00
Kevin Burnett
ec47c946d9
Merge pull request #116 from sartography/frontend/improve-dockerfile
frontend: avoid redundant steps in Dockerfile
2023-01-30 13:57:04 -08:00
Dan
fcbf26d7f4 Fix typing issue. 2023-01-30 16:50:43 -05:00
Kevin Burnett
8363bda7c9
Merge pull request #118 from sartography/feature/form-styling-fixes
Feature/form styling fixes
2023-01-30 13:47:55 -08:00
burnettk
7a17c22ba8 remove unneeded divs 2023-01-30 16:47:20 -05:00
Dan
0f2f2cadfb IBM says you can't have more columns than your parents, even if you try to start another grid, with kburnett 2023-01-30 16:43:47 -05:00
burnettk
bfc8ef6c2b make task show wide, and make repeating form icons match site styles. w/ dfunk 2023-01-30 15:51:48 -05:00
burnettk
64e83326b5 even textareas need to have blank labels since labels are in FieldTemplate 2023-01-30 14:21:02 -05:00
burnettk
899ad867cb replace fieldTemplate with unthemed core version and remove labels since that is handled in there 2023-01-30 14:06:41 -05:00
Dan
4157a35f1a Use the id_token, not the auth_token from the open id server for authentication with the front end. The auth_token should be kept safe, and not guranteeded to be a json token. 2023-01-30 13:09:23 -05:00
burnettk
142664479b wrap field template so we can style with margin bottom 2023-01-30 12:37:08 -05:00
burnettk
15b47b379c add four new status users to spiff realm 2023-01-30 11:57:22 -05:00
burnettk
a35a177bd1 new mechanism to handle help more in line with how carbon works 2023-01-30 11:53:35 -05:00
87e518a482
frontend: avoid redundant steps in Dockerfile
Use separate base, setup and final to avoid redundat steps.
Also add default value for `PORT0` as `7001`.

Signed-off-by: Jakub Sokołowski <jakub@status.im>
2023-01-30 16:46:04 +01:00